JAPAN UPDATE (Tokyo) 09 November 00 Iguana Found by Gushikawa Man
A green iguana has been found in a garden in Gushikawa. Moriyasu Nakayama caught the iguana with the aid of a mop, holding it down by its neck.
It was then taken to Gushikawa Police station, where it was temporarily kept as a lost item. Afterwards it was transferred to the Okinawa Children's Zoo in Okinawa city.
The iguana is 60 cm long and is estimated to be 2 years old. It is not clear whether the lizard had escaped or been abandoned.
Manabu Otani, the head of the Okinawa Reptile Research Office says "many reptile owners don't know how to take care of them. Some are kept in small cages without the right care. I feel sorry for iguanas in captivity and the ones that haven't been looked after properly tend to be aggressive."
